Output fbdd5b64aef1372e9474e01f4f911b7510b2936baf6adef917cb1b865c7353ee:0

value
26122
script pubkey
OP_0 OP_PUSHBYTES_20 592afb63f4caacb6b318c71d567ed0aec02ce7fa
address
bc1qty40kcl5e2ktdvcccuw4vlks4mqzeel6t75u2z
transaction
fbdd5b64aef1372e9474e01f4f911b7510b2936baf6adef917cb1b865c7353ee
confirmations
305056
spent
true